What are some of the best things to do in San Fernando?
Explore the historic center along Calle Real, visit Castillo de San Romualdo, or connect with wildlife at natural parks near the Bay of Cádiz. San Fernando is also known for its flamenco heritage and coastal cuisine.
How is the weather in San Fernando?
San Fernando has mild, rainy winters around 49–61°F (10–16°C) and warm, dry summers near 71–83°F (22–28°C). Light clothing works well most of the year, with a layer for cooler months and occasional rain.

What is San Fernando known for?
San Fernando is known for its flamenco heritage, the Real Teatro de Las Cortes, and strong maritime traditions. The city has a role in Spanish constitutional history and vibrant local cuisine centered around seafood.

What are the best foods to try in San Fernando?
Tortillitas de camarones, cazón en adobo, and seasonal fish stews are frequently suggested and rooted in San Fernando’s cuisine. Neighborhood bakeries have pastries inspired by Andalusian traditions, and fresh tapas around Calle Real are popular with both locals and visitors.

What are the most popular events or festivals in San Fernando?
San Fernando has summer Feria del Carmen y de la Sal celebrations, lively Carnival festivities in winter, and Holy Week processions that draw many visitors. Outdoor concerts, as well as cultural events highlighting flamenco and Andalusian traditions, are frequently suggested during warmer months.
